Get the AOPS Pre-algebra, Algebra, Geometry, Pre-Calc, and Calc books. Do every single problem in all of them. Do every single problem in Stewart's early transcendetals, you can get the latest edition (9th) on libgen, supplement with professor leonard's lectures on youtube or patrickjmt. Then go through a discrete math textbook + Hammack. After that either Calculus by Spivak or Calculus Vol. 1 (my favorite) by Apostol.
Discrete math: of Proof: precalc with: